Immersing in the Beauty of Tanka
Tanka, a traditional form of Japanese poetry, has the power to evoke emotions and paint vivid images with just a few lines. Derived from the waka style, tanka poems consist of five lines with a syllable pattern of 5-7-5-7-7. Tanka's Affair with Water
1) Silent Streams
Silent streams flow by,
Whispering secrets softly,
Nature's gentlest touch.
In their depths, reflections dance,
Mirroring life's endless flow.
2) Ocean's Embrace
Sunset's fiery kiss,
Painted on the vast canvas,
Ocean's tender arms.
As waves crash upon the shore,
Peace unites with wild vigor.
3) Raindrops Rejoice
Raindrops on my face,
Nature's tears cleanse my soul,
Joy in every drop.
Dancing with the rhythm of life,
A symphony of pure bliss.
The Art of Tanka
The brevity of tanka poems allows for profound thoughts and emotions to be encapsulated within a small space. Each line is carefully crafted, inviting the reader to pause and reflect on the beauty and power of water.
In the first example, "Silent Streams," the poet explores the gentle whispers of flowing water, likening it to nature's secrets. The reflections in the stream mirror the constant movement of life, capturing the essence of water's unceasing flow.
In "Ocean's Embrace," the writer captures the majestic beauty of an ocean sunset. The imagery of the fiery kiss and the tender arms of the ocean evoke a sense of peace and strength intertwined, demonstrating the enduring connection between water and the human spirit.
"Raindrops Rejoice" celebrates the purity and joy that rain brings. The poet describes nature's tears as a cleansing force for the soul, emphasizing the harmonious dance between life and water.
